Mobile
Log In
Sign Up
Tools
Translator
Alphabet
Home
Chinese-English
English-Chinese
French-English
English-French
Home
>
chinese-english
>
"nabihejazi" in English
English translation for "
nabihejazi
"
纳比赫加齐
Similar Words:
"nabih" English translation
,
"nabih barri" English translation
,
"nabih berri" English translation
,
"nabiha" English translation
,
"nabihegazi" English translation
,
"nabihijazi" English translation
,
"nabika" English translation
,
"nabikawa" English translation
,
"nabikenke" English translation
,
"nabiki" English translation